la clausula WHERE sirve para extraer de nuestra base de datos, uno o más registros que cumplan cierto criterio
SINTAXIS
Capas que no se entiende una chota, pero vamos a dar un ejemplo
En ese ejemplo, extraemos de nuestra base de datos, todos los registros de una tabla "guia_telefonica" de las personas que sean de Buenos Aires.
OPERADORES
como vimos en la sintaxis, necesitamos un operador para formar
el critero de extraccion de datos.
En algunas versiones de SQL diferente(<>) es escrito como !=
ALGUNAS REGLAS
a la hora de elegir criterios hay que tener en cuenta, el uso de comillas simples
Si tu criterio va a ser algun texto, por ejemplo la ciudad 'Buenos Aires'
USAS COMILLAS , ciudad = 'Buenos Aires'
Si tu criterio va a ser algun numero, por ejemplo personas mayores de 18 años
NO USAS COMILLAS , edad >= 18
SINTAXIS
Capas que no se entiende una chota, pero vamos a dar un ejemplo
En ese ejemplo, extraemos de nuestra base de datos, todos los registros de una tabla "guia_telefonica" de las personas que sean de Buenos Aires.
OPERADORES
como vimos en la sintaxis, necesitamos un operador para formar
el critero de extraccion de datos.
Operador | Valor |
---|---|
= | Igual |
<> | Diferente |
> | Mayor |
< | Menor |
>= | Mayor o Igual |
<= | Menor o Igual |
BETWEEN | Entre un rango inclusivo |
LIKE | Busqueda por un patron |
IN | Para especificar múltiples valores posibles para una columna |
ALGUNAS REGLAS
a la hora de elegir criterios hay que tener en cuenta, el uso de comillas simples
Si tu criterio va a ser algun texto, por ejemplo la ciudad 'Buenos Aires'
USAS COMILLAS , ciudad = 'Buenos Aires'
Si tu criterio va a ser algun numero, por ejemplo personas mayores de 18 años
NO USAS COMILLAS , edad >= 18